2017-05-09 3 views
-1

저는 파이썬에 초보자이며 터미널에 IDLE에서 저장된 파이썬 파일을 실행하는 데 문제가 있습니다. 실행 중 오류가 발생합니다. 나는 적당한 장소 (전화 번호부)에 그 때 python helloworld.py를 타자를 쳐서 전화 번호부를 바꾸고 그 때 저에게이 과실을 준다. IDLE에서 잘 돌아갈 때 왜 이렇게할까요?파이썬 터미널 유효하지 않은 구문

>>> print ("Hello World!") 
Hello World! 
 
File "helloworld.py", line 1 
    Python 3.5.2 (v3.5.2:4def2a2901a5, Jun 26 2016, 10:47:25) 
      ^
SyntaxError: invalid syntax 
+4

상단에 파이썬 버전 정보가 포함되어있는 IDLE 대화식 창에서 텍스트를 직접 복사/붙여 넣기 했습니까? 그렇다면 코드와 다른 것을 제거하십시오. –

+2

python에 오신 것을 환영합니다! 'helloworld.py' 파일에 내용을 붙여 넣는 것이 좋습니다. –

+0

helloworld.py의 코드를 업데이트했습니다. Tcl/Tk 문제와 관련이 있습니까? – user2371862

답변

0

당신의 파일은 그 안에 다음 코드가 있어야합니다

print ("Hello World!") 

모든 나머지는 IDLE의 인터페이스의 한 부분이다.

+0

음 ... 삭제 된 코드에서도 여전히 동일한 오류가 발생합니다. – user2371862

+2

@ user2371862 파일에없는 코드에 대해 구문 오류가 표시됩니다. – teknoboy

+0

Tcl/Tk 버전 불일치와 관련이 있습니까? 그것은 버전 Tcl/Tk (8.5.9)가 불안정 할 수 있다고 말합니다. 그것은 여전히 ​​나에게 같은 문법 오류를 준다. 그러나 나는 모든 것이 "print ("Hello World! ") 인 이유를 이해하지 못한다. – user2371862

관련 문제